A buyers order is a form that is used as a contract to complete the sale of a vehicle from the auto dealership to a buyer. The form outlines the customer information, the vehicle information, insurance information, trade-in information, price, warranty, and all other details that are applicable to the transaction. What is a Vehicle Purchase Agreement Form?

Vehicle Buyers Order Pdf

A vehicle purchase agreement form is made whenever one wishes to buy any kind of vehicle. These forms ensure that the buyer understands what he or she has to accept in regards to the terms and conditions before the purchase of the vehicle can be finalized.

So that means negotiating on the method of payment that the vehicle will be purchased through, what the client can and cannot do with the vehicle, along with other details such as the warranty in the event that the vehicle shows any signs of damages. If you plan on purchasing any vehicle, it’s best that you read up on these forms first.

How to Write a Vehicle Purchase Agreement Form

When making these forms, one has to consider the following information that they have to place:

  • The date of when the purchase agreement was made
  • Personal information about the buyer as well as the seller
  • Statements regarding the agreements made, such as the buyer being of legal age and the vehicle is in perfect condition
  • Details of the vehicle being purchased, such as the make, model, color, etc.
  • Signatures of both the buyer and the seller to confirm the purchase.

What forms do I need?

Disclaimer: The following article is meant to be a launching point for dealers to get a sense of what forms are typically used for different types of sales.
This list is NOT meant to be, by any stretch of the imagination, a comprehensive list featuring every form required for any particular deal. This list is provided for educational purposes only!
A more comprehensive list can be acquired by contacting your local IADA or local DMV.

This article will be broken down into different stages of the sales process as well as by sale type.

Some forms listed as available in Frazer are by request and may require a call to tech support at 888-963-5369.


Let’s start with forms pre-sale:

Form Name

Is this form available in Frazer?

Details

Sale Types

Buyer’s Guide

Yes

-Outlines Buyer’s rights in a used car purchase

-Must be displayed in every vehicle “offered” for sale

-Can be printed in either English or Spanish

All types

Warranty Agreement

Custom Form

-Outlines the terms and conditions of the warranty offered as part of a vehicle purchase (Dealer Specific)

-Dealer must display the form in close proximity to the vehicle sold or notify buyer that it may be examined readily upon request

All types (if applicable)

Window Sticker

Yes

-Provides additional information about the vehicle that cannot be included in the FTC’s Buyer’s Guide

-Can be customized through M-1-5

All Types

Test Drive Agreement

Yes

-Outlines the terms and conditions under which the dealer allows a potential buyer to drive the Dealership’s vehicle

All Types

Credit Application / Personal References

Yes

-Allows dealer to collect information you can use to evaluate credit history and determine buyer’s credit worthiness

-Disclosures required under Equal Credit Opportunity Act

BHPH, Outside Finance

Risk Based Pricing Notice

Yes

-Informs buyer that they were offered credit under “less favorable terms” when compared with the majority of a dealer’s customers

-Requires implementation of credit score proxy or tiered pricing method to determine which customers are offered “less favorable terms”

-Disclosures required under Equal Credit Opportunity Act / Fair Credit Reporting Act

BHPH, Outside Finance

Credit Score Disclosure Notice

Yes

-Discloses buyer’s credit score relative to a range of scores

-If form is provided for all credit customers, need for credit score proxy or tiered pricing method waived (see note above)

-Disclosures required under Equal Credit Opportunity Act / Fair Credit Reporting Act

BHPH, Outside Finance

Adverse Action Notice

Yes

-Given to customers who have been denied credit

-Gives specific reasons for why credit was denied

-Disclosures required under Fair Credit Reporting Act

BHPH, Outside Finance

Forms in use at time of sale:

Forms for all sales:

Vehicle Buyers Order Form Pdf

Form Name

Is this form available in Frazer?

Details

Bill of Sale

Yes

-Evidences the sale of the motor vehicle

-Describes Buyer/Seller/Vehicle and gives a breakdown of the amounts owed and paid at the time of sale

-Provides federal and state disclosures required at the time of sale

Privacy Notice

Yes

- Informs Buyer how Dealer treats their Nonpublic Personal Information (NPI)
- Provides Buyer an Opt-Out when Dealer shares NPI for marketing purposes

As-Is – Sold Without Warranty

Yes

-Informs the buyer that the vehicle is not sold with any warranty and that all repairs are the buyer’s responsibility

We Owe

We Owe / You Owe

Yes

-Lists promises made by the dealer (e.g. to perform repairs or improvements after the sale) or buyer (e.g. provide the title to any trade-in)

Authorization for Payoff

Yes

-Buyer’s acknowledgement that their trade-in vehicle will be paid off by the dealership

-Authorizes the lienholder to accept payoff from and release title to the dealership

Power of Attorney

Possibly*

-Secure Power of Attorney required for titling any trade-in vehicle if title has been lost or is held by a lienholder

-*White Paper Power of Attorney (not available in all states) may be used to give dealer authority to file paperwork on Buyer’s behalf

Pick-Up Note Acknowledgment

Yes

-Details the pick-up note schedule

Odometer Statement

Yes

- Federally required. Must be printed for every vehicle sold, bought, or received as a trade-in
- Prints the mileage of the vehicle and tells the Buyer if the mileage is actual, if there is a discrepancy, or if the odometer is in excess of its mechanical limits

Titling Forms

Varies by State (Generally, Yes)

- Title Application establishes legal owner of the vehicle
- Various state forms (e.g. Reassignment of Title, Statement of Lien, etc.) may be required for specific situations

Lienholder/Provider Forms

Varies by Company (See details box)

- Provides disclosures and agreements between Buyer and Lienholder or Service Provider
- Examples: Membership Agreements, Service Contracts, Insurance Disclosures (GAP, VSI, Credit Insurance), etc.

Deal Jacket

Yes

-Prints the basic identifying information for a sale

Additional forms that may be required as part of a financing sale (Buy-here Pay-here or Outside Financing):

Form Name

Is this form available in Frazer?

Details

Retail Installment Contract

Varies by State (Generally, Yes)

- Evidences the sale of the motor vehicle, describes Buyer/Seller/Vehicle, itemizes the amounts owed and paid at the time of sale
- Details the financing terms of the motor vehicle
- Details the rights and responsibilities of all parties involved in the transaction
- Provides required federal and state disclosures in a credit sale

Arbitration Agreement

Yes

- Allows Buyer and Seller to resolve disputes through arbitration (rather than in court)
- Prevents class action lawsuits

CRA Reporting Notice

Yes

- Provides disclosure required under the FCRA informing the buyer that negative information may be reported

-Provides additional disclosure which includes contact information if the Buyer believes inaccurate information has been reported

-Only required if the dealership reports credit to a bureau

Conditional Delivery Agreement

Spot Delivery

Bailment Agreement

Yes, depending on state

-Allows buyer to take possession of the vehicle while financing is finalized (Outside Financing only)

Notice to Co-Signer

Yes

-Informs the Co-signer of their liability to repay the obligation if buyer is unable to

Agreement to Provide Insurance

Yes

- Buyer's agreement that they will insure the vehicle against damage or loss

Forms in use AFTER the sale:

Form Name

Is this form available in Frazer?

Details

Sale Types

Privacy Notice

Yes

- Dealers must send an annual Privacy Notice to each of their customers (consumers with an ongoing relationship with the Dealer) or make the Privacy Notice available electronically to all customers

BHPH

Goodwill Repair Acknowledgment

Yes

- Used when the dealer offers to repair a sold vehicle
- Discloses that the goodwill repair does not constitute a warranty

All Types

Repossession Order

Yes

- Used when the Dealer hires a licensed repossession company to retrieve the vehicle following a buyer's default
- Outlines the agreement between the dealership and repossession company

BHPH

Lien Release

Varies by State

-Releases lien on the motor vehicle title when the credit obligation is satisfied

BHPH

As noted above, these lists are provided for informational purposes only. For a comprehensive list and form requirements for ALL sales, Frazer recommends contacting your local IADA or your local DMV.
